新闻  |   论坛  |   博客  |   在线研讨会
SensorTag套件简化低功耗蓝牙系统应用设计
思锐达观察 | 2013-10-29 10:43:24    阅读:751   发布文章

【引言】随着低功耗蓝牙标准的推出,蓝牙作为主要的短距离无线传输技术应用日益广泛,越来越多厂商开始开发蓝牙设备,如何缩短产品研发周期,加快产品上市速度成为开发人员关注的焦点。

如今很多便携式智能设备及配件之间是通过蓝牙进行联系,随着低功耗蓝牙等技术的普及,其应用越来越广泛,同时也不再仅限于用在耳机等简单语音传输场合。Google于今年7月发布最新版Android操作系统4.3可原生支持蓝牙Smart Ready技术,这一举措也使得在Android设备上开发低功耗蓝牙更为便捷,必将催生其应用向更广泛的领域延伸。


对于较为复杂的应用,智能设备制造商在产品开发时需要综合考虑硬件设计、驱动软件设计以及应用开发等多个方面,针对这些设计挑战,德州仪器(TI)公司不久前推出低功耗蓝牙开发套件SensorTag,可简化设计,消除智能手机应用开发人员进入低功耗蓝牙技术领域的障碍,使越来越多新型智能手机和平板电脑获益。

“原来很多应用是用USB连接便携式产品,现在都开始转到低功耗蓝牙上,特别在中国,过去12~18个月很多客户开始把蓝牙放在他们的产品里,并且把它们和手机连接起来。”德州仪器公司MCU与WCS业务拓展经理吴健鸿说道。“我们通过SensorTag把硬件设计以及简单的App提供给客户,让他们可以在我们的App软件上做开发,这样他们不需要过多考虑硬件以及底层软件设计,而是把更多精力放在应用设计上。”

据他介绍,该套件基于TI的低功耗蓝牙芯片CC2541,上面集成了6个常用传感器,包括压力传感器、湿度传感器、温度传感器、罗盘、加速计以及陀螺仪,可支持健康与保健、教育工具、玩具遥控以及手机附件等多种应用。TI为套件开发了专门的App应用(支持iOS和Android系统),这样设计人员不需要专门的嵌入式软件知识,通过智能手机或者平板电脑就可对所有传感器进行单独控制;应用的源代码可从TI的网站上下载,同时TI还提供免专利费的BLE-Stack软件与SensorTag配套使用;而在参考软件部分,无论是和传感器的连接还是蓝牙协议栈都已在CC2541上做好,用户不需要花太多时间在CC2541的软件设计。这样用户可以根据实际应用场合的需要,对传感器功能进行组合,开发出各种不同的应用场景。

“SensorTag还包含了很多低功耗蓝牙无线设计,很多客户对无线设计特别是天线设计没有太多经验,SensorTag可以提供一个很好的参考。我们通过了FCC、IC、ETSI认证,用户未来要想通过这些认证可以直接复制我们的设计,不需要花很多时间设计天线,这样认证时就可以节省很多时间。”吴健鸿表示,“我们最新蓝牙1.3版本还具有空中固件升级性能,过去软件升级需要通过USB把设备连到PC上,现在可以直接从低功耗蓝牙将软件传送到SensorTag上,或者对用户产品直接空中升级。”

SensorTag还有一项有意思的功能是可自动进行角色切换。我们知道低功耗蓝牙设备有主和从两种角色,例如当把蓝牙手表和手机相连时手机是主设备,手表是从设备,而当用户在户外运动没有带手机,而希望将手表和身上各种测量身体特征(如血压、脉搏、计步器等)传感器相连,把传感器的数据传输到手表上,此时手表就需要作为主设备,其他的是从设备。由于CC2541具有自动角色转换功能,因此可以很容易开发出此类应用,满足灵活的实际场景使用需求。


*博客内容为网友个人发布,仅代表博主个人观点,如有侵权请联系工作人员删除。

参与讨论
登录后参与讨论
推荐文章
最近访客